Weba) There are ( 52 5) = 2, 598, 960 ways of choosing 5 cards. There are ( 4 4) = 1 way to select the 4 aces. So there are ( 48 1) = 48 ways to select the remaining card. Thus there are a total of 48 ways to select 5 cards such that 4 of them are aces, and the probability is: 48 2, 598, 960 = 1 54, 145. There is one King of Diamonds in a standard deck of … A standard 52-card French-suited deck comprises 13 ranks in each of the four suits: clubs (♣), diamonds (♦), hearts (♥) and spades (♠). Each suit includes three court cards (face cards), King, Queen and Jack, with reversible (double-headed) images. Each suit also includes ten numeral cards or pip cards, from one (Ace) to ten.
